Transaction 51d1425a10cd0d66b249558c48c52f52fcb2103e975825c975a8d5cd92bcb2c4

2 Input
2 Outputs
  • 51d1425a10cd0d66b249558c48c52f52fcb2103e975825c975a8d5cd92bcb2c4:0
  • value  1040000
    address  1Kwmhsxy324w7yvFFCoU3ZpFWJr2ca9ggt
  • 51d1425a10cd0d66b249558c48c52f52fcb2103e975825c975a8d5cd92bcb2c4:1
  • value  1172545
    address  13qziXeKaKESuuBPLoNeqjVewzyz8sqi6Y